The women of Santa Clara University’s Delta Gamma Sorority are a generous bunch. Determined to make a difference in the world, they established a fund providing aid for the sight-impaired.
Sadly, there is a great call for such support today and the Zeta Epsilon chapter found they needed a profitable fundraising idea to raise more cash than they had originally planned if they were truly going to help. “We’ve done finals care baskets and Chevy’s nights” reported group leader Michelle Curtis “But never a fundraiser like this one.”
After learning about our Family and Friends program, Michelle and her team set to work. “At first they worried they wouldn’t be able to each sell three magazine subscriptions” Michelle noted. But between the daily encouragement received from their CampusFundraiser coach and the growing sales volume from every member of the sorority, “They became excited.”
Now, with the work behind them, Michelle tells us: “Selling only three subscriptions was easy! And having it over in three days really helped. The amount of money we were able to earn was worth the work!”
Best of all, Delta Gamma earned more than they needed to re-fund their philanthropic fund. Their windfall came at a good time, and is allowing them to set up a memorial scholarship in memory of Jill Curran, a sister who passed away unexpectedly this year at age 20. Delta Gamma’s work with CampusFundraiser ensures an ongoing tribute to a friend they lost much too early.
